Bush Blaming Congress On The Foreclosure Crisis? What About the War?

Wednesday, April 30th, 2008

On Tuesday the President Bush blamed the Democratic-led Congress for not passing the foreclosure bills. According to the President, the Democratic-let Congress is blocking proposals that could help the sagging economy and the real estate crisis. The President said he is opened to help on the crisis but he is not getting Bills that he can sign.

Tuesday, April 29th, 2008

The pop star Michael Jackson has managed to avoid losing his home in La, after paying $414,806. The three bedroom house in Encino had been scheduled for a public foreclosure auction on May 5, according to A Notice of Trustee’s Sale filed on April this month.

Expected veto from the White House on foreclosure bills

Friday, April 25th, 2008

Barney Frank said to reporters this morning that the House Financial Services Committee is expecting a veto threat from the Bush administration on the $15 billion dollars loan and grant assistance bill. This bill has been approved by the committee yesterday.

Michigan on the receiving side of foreclosure

Thursday, April 17th, 2008

Most of the Michigan foreclosure homes have been recorded from the Detroit metropolitan area. Detroit, a growing economy has almost come to a standstill because of the high rate of foreclosures. The trouble is that the metro area is also suffering from a slump in the housing market and increasing unemployment. On top of that there is the reset in housing interest rates, which has made it almost next to impossible for homeowners to pay their monthly mortgage amount.

The foreclosure hit state of Michigan

Wednesday, April 16th, 2008

The state of Michigan is seeing an increasingly large number of foreclosure houses and recorded a rate of one per 455 homes. The total number of filings in February 2007 was 9,287. By the end of the last quarter of 2007, there were 136,205 foreclosure homes for sale reported in the state and 87,210 properties were filed for the percentage change as compared to 2006 was 68.32%. Detroit, once a great city was shattered by the weight of rising foreclosures and to add to its woe is an alarming increase in the rate of unemployment as well as the housing market slump.
